I have tested three setups so far:

1. Closed Loop - Non-Vented - Single Oil Catch Can: PCV ---> 1lt Catch Can ---> Intake Manifold
2. Closed Loop - Non-Vented - Saikou Michi Dual Oil Catch Can: PCV ---> Catch Can ---> Intake Manifold & Valve Cover ---> Catch Can ---> Intake Hose
3. Open Loop - Vented - Single Oil Catch Can: PCV & Valve Cover ---> 1lt Catch Can ---> Breather Filter (the PCV valve is removed)

I was very fond of the closed loop setups, BUT the PCV hose "produces" about 500ml of oil in every track session. The Saikou Michi wasn't even big enough to cope with this amount of oil, and I removed it immediately. The closed loop setups were great for street driving, but in the track it was really annoying to drain the OCC after every session, so I moved to the open loop setup.

The vacuum lines are the problem, especially the PCV vacuum line. If you remove the PCV Valve, run the hose from the PCV bung to the OCC, and the system is open (no vacuum line to the intake), there is no "suction" from the intake, and much less oil is accumulated in the OCC. If you leave the PCV Valve in place (or simple cap it), it will produce no oil at all, since it needs vacuum to operate.

For those that are seeing lots of oil go through the PCV, it may be an indicator that your front breather isn't flowing well enough. The PCV only activates off throttle and at WOT it is effectively closed. So at WOT when your blowby is greatest, enough of it is not evacuating out the front which builds up in the crankcase/valvecover and when you close throttle, the increase in vacuum in the intake manifold gulps all of that down.

So, let the front breathe. Watch the ID of whatever fitting you use. It may be significantly restricting flow.
